Output 5bc1d64a11646315d72e5156d60692007e304477fb6a9b4b24274f93a86bc8e2:2

value
1011956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 305048005a03df807ca375fc8bc002cb08c3641f OP_EQUAL
address
366UXnqGPSU9uDRURbe7sX9uoXUbJBR4K2
transaction
5bc1d64a11646315d72e5156d60692007e304477fb6a9b4b24274f93a86bc8e2
confirmations
269066
spent
true